A ROSE BY ANY OTHER FAME
She could be harsh when harshness was called for
but a lady when her countenance was divine demanded she be so
she won't be sitting up half the night anymore
and in the morning granting a smile to those she came to know
I would see her waiting in anticipation
hardly ever displaying her aggravation
as the potions that kept her alive kept her waiting
arguing, fussing, fighting but never hating
just a justifiable pity for any hardened one
and would leave silently when she felt her job was done
I will see her always sitting in that seat
a bit rambunctious at times but always discreet
always a part but never the center of attention in a crowd
so rest in peace resplendent Rose, and wave to us from upon a violet cloud
written with honor and respect for one of us
now gone, but to never be deemed
forgotten by ~free!~
